Cops detained over escape of drug suspect


GEORGE TOWN: Five policemen have been detained over the escape of a suspect facing a drug charge during a vehicle breakdown in Jalan Paya Terubong.

George Town OCPD Asst Comm Anuar Omar said the policemen were being investigated under Section 223 of the Penal Code for negligence by a public servant in allowing the escape of a person under custody.

The personnel, he said, were in a police van ferrying the 43-year-old suspect, identified as Anuar Ayat, and two others to the Balik Pulau Hospital for treatment during the 12.30am incident yesterday.

“The van broke down at a traffic light junction in Jalan Paya Terubong.

“The suspect jumped out and fled the scene when one of the policemen opened the door to check on them.

“All the suspects were handcuffed then,” he said in a statement here yesterday.

The two other suspects, said ACP Anuar, were in the van, and a manhunt has been launched.

The suspect was scheduled to attend a court hearing today.
